Doctor on Demand
Doctor on Demand is an online platform for telehealth that offers 24-hour access to doctors and psychiatrists. You can connect with one of these caregivers anytime and from anywhere via video chat that is secure on your phone or computer. You can even schedule follow-up appointments if needed. The service is completely free to sign-up, and it works with all major health insurance plans.
Doctor on Demand is a telehealth program that can be utilized for medical issues such as colds or flu, ear infections and allergies. It also addresses common mental health issues, such as depression and anxiety. It's convenient to use, and you can avoid the long wait times at local clinics. The service is available in 47 states, and with all major health insurance companies.
Doctor on Demand is unlike its competitors in that it does not require a subscription. You can pay using a credit card or through the app. Its therapists and psychiatrists have years of experience treating mental health issues, including anxiety, depression, and PTSD. They are able to prescribe medication in the event of need, but they are not able to prescribe controlled substances, such as stimulants and benzodiazepines.
The Doctor on Demand app is a great tool, but it comes with some limitations. For example, the service does not allow sharing of images or videos during the course of a session. However, it does allow you to send your the therapist a link of any documents or notes that you may want them to go over prior to the session. It also doesn't allow you to send a text message or email to your therapist during the session.
Despite its limitations, despite its flaws, the Doctor on Demand App is user-friendly and has received a lot of praise from users. Its features are well-organized and you can talk to a doctor in just five minutes. Its mobile app is compatible with iOS and Android devices. LemonAid Health
Lemonaid Health, an online health provider that offers telehealth services, provides treatment for a variety of ailments. The service aims at providing affordable and convenient healthcare to those who require it. It also helps people find the right therapist for them. The firm has offices throughout the nation. It is headquartered in California. Its services include virtual primary medical visits, prescriptions for medications, and monthly wellness subscriptions.
The first step of the Lemonaid process is to complete a questionnaire that asks for medical history and symptoms. The questions differ based on the condition but usually will cover topics such as family history and symptoms currently. The doctor will then go over the questionnaire and then contact the patient via video or a phone call to discuss the treatment plan.
Following the initial consultation, the Lemonaid team will conduct all tests needed to determine the cause of the problem, and recommend medication. The team will arrange for the medication to be delivered to the patient. The service is available across the majority of US states. However, some states require that patients visit an individual doctor before prescriptions for certain medications are issued.
This is a great option for those who require prescriptions fast and are unable to get to their doctor's office. The Lemonaid team has extensive experience in the field of healthcare and have worked with patients of all ages. They also offer advice regarding lifestyle modifications that could improve mental health.
